For the Cod:
•1 lb (500 g) cod fillet, divided into 4 portions
For the Sake Jelly:
•1 quart (1 liter) sake
•2 cups (500 ml) mirin
•2 tbsp (20 g) gelatin sheets
For the Miso-Sauternes Sauce:
•1 cup (250 ml) Sauternes wine (or other sweet white wine)
•14 oz (400 g) white miso
•1 pinch saffron threads
Step 1: Prepare the Miso-Sauternes Sauce
1.In a saucepan, reduce the Sauternes wine by one-third over medium heat.
2.Whisk in the white miso until smooth.
3.Add the saffron threads and simmer for 2–3 minutes. Set aside.
Step 2: Make the Sake Jelly
4. In another saucepan, reduce 2 cups of sake by half over low heat to burn off the alcohol.
5. Add the remaining sake and mirin, then warm gently.
6. Soak the gelatin sheets in cold water for 5 minutes, then stir them into the warm sake mixture until dissolved.
7. Pour the mixture into a tray, cool to room temperature, and refrigerate until set.
8. Once firm, cut the jelly into small cubes and set aside.
Step 3: Cook the Cod
9. Preheat a sous-vide water bath to 136.4°F (58°C).
10. Place each cod fillet in a vacuum-sealed bag with a spoonful of the miso-saffron sauce.
11. Cook in the sous-vide bath for 18 minutes.
Step 4: Serve
12. Plate each cod fillet and drizzle with additional miso-saffron sauce.
13. Garnish with sake jelly cubes and serve immediately.
